THE CO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F NEW YORK

RESOLUTION NO. 1201

 

Resolution approving the petition for a revocable consent for an unenclosed sidewalk café located at 47 5th Avenue, Borough of Brooklyn (20165477 TCK; L.U. No. 436).

 

By Council Members Greenfield and Richards

 

WHEREAS, the Department of Consumer Affairs filed with the Council on July 29, 2016 its approval dated July 27, 2016 of the petition of the Duke of Montrose, Inc., d/b/a Duke of Montrose, for a revocable consent to establish, maintain and operate an unenclosed sidewalk café located at 47 5th Avenue, Community District 6, Borough of Brooklyn (the "Petition"), pursuant to Section 20-226 of the New York City Administrative Code (the "Administrative Code");

 

WHEREAS, the Petition is subject to review by the Council pursuant to Section 20-226 (g) of the Administrative Code;

 

WHEREAS, upon due notice, the Council held a public hearing on the Petition on September 7, 2016; and

 

WHEREAS, the Council has considered the land use implications and other policy issues relating to the Petition;

 

RESOLVED:

 

                     Pursuant to Section 20-226 of the Administrative Code, the Council approves the Petition.

 

Adopted.
